Weather in November

The last month of the autumn, November, is another freezing cold month in Koyuk, Alaska, with an average temperature ranging between max 19.6°F (-6.9°C) and min 13.3°F (-10.4°C).

Temperature

A noticeable downshift in temperatures is seen as October gives way to November, with average highs moving from an icy 36.3°F (2.4°C) to a freezing cold 19.6°F (-6.9°C). Koyuk's nighttime temperatures in November reveal a minimal variation from the daytime highs, averaging at a frigid cold 13.3°F (-10.4°C).

Humidity

The average relative humidity in November is 85%.

Rainfall

In November, the rain falls for 3.9 days. Throughout November, 1.02" (26mm) of precipitation is accumulated. Throughout the year, in Koyuk, Alaska, there are 118.6 rainfall days, and 13.39" (340mm) of precipitation is accumulated.

Snowfall

Months with snowfall are January through May, September through December. The month with the most snowfall is November, when snow falls for 10.6 days and typically aggregates up to 4.76" (121mm) of snow.

Daylight

The average length of the day in November in Koyuk is 6h and 13min.
On the first day of November in Koyuk, sunrise is at 10:35 am and sunset at 6:20 pm AKDT.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 11:13 am and sunset at 3:53 pm AKST.
Note: On Sunday, November 3. 2024, at 2:00 am, Daylight Saving Time ends, and the time zone changes from AKDT to AKST. Daylight Saving Time starts again on Sunday, March 9. 2025, at 2:00 am; consequently, the time zone reverts from AKST to AKDT.

Sunshine

In Koyuk, the average sunshine in November is 3.1h.

UV index

In Koyuk, the average daily maximum UV index in November is 2. A UV Index estimate of 2, and below, represents a minimal health hazard from exposure to the Sun's UV rays for ordinary individuals.
Note: A daily maximum UV index of 2 in November translates into the following instructions:
Long-term sun exposure is typically not a concern for most. However, those with sensitive skin, infants, and children must always have protection. Direct Sun exposure should be minimized especially during midday when radiation is most intense. Fend off the sun's harsh rays with appropriate clothing, a wide-brim hat, and UV-protective sunglasses. Be aware! The reflective nature of snow can magnify the Sun's UV radiation almost twofold.
